Security forces foil a plot by three East Jerusalem men who had sworn allegiance to Islamic State to carry out terror attacks in the capital, the police and Shin Bet say in a statement.

Two of the men were plotting to place explosives and carry out a shooting attacks on a police station and at Teddy Stadium in Jerusalem.

They then joined with the third person who advised them on their planned attack and urged them to go overseas for military training, the statement says, noting that they were arrested before they could leave the country.

The three men, described as being in their 20s, were arrested last month.
